Camp On Rucker Dismantled

July 9, 2020

Everett

By 7:30 PM Thursday most of the campers had moved off the property in the 3200 block of Rucker.

Earlier this week we told you about a camp that sprung up in the 3200 block of Rucker Avenue that rapidly filled with dozens of tents housing people experiencing homelessness.

Tonight the camp is nearly empty as the City of Everett moved in and told the property owner that they would begin a civil action if people continued to stay.

Throughout the day people living there began taking down tents and packing their belongings as protesters waved signs and advocates tried to convince the City of Everett to allow the camp to remain.

That was a no-go and by 7:30 PM almost all of the people who had been there since Sunday had moved off the property.
